Please go easy on me.
I have had my note2 for a few months. Was an iPhone user for two years.
I am using google search often (blue square with white g which also opens showing any reminders and a weather card.
I search, find and read. However occasionally I want to return shortly to the found page having moved away, for example to open email.
When I return to google the screen shows the original google search bar and the results that were there only minutes ago have vanished. So I have to start all over again.
I assume my result was in a browser window, but where is that window.
There is a world globe saying Internet and if I use that to search the results are opened in a new window that I can return to.
However I am trying to use the google as i like the opening screen showing cards and a reminder. Should I just forget that google and use google chrome that works just like the globe Internet.

I don't know if this will help you at all but are you aware that you could leave the search page by a quick press on the central 'Home' button at the bottom of the screen. That will take you to your Home screen and from there to whatever you want to do next. When you want to return, do another quick press of the Home button. When you are on the Home screen do a long press on the Home button. You will then see thumbnails of all the recently used app screens, pan up and down as necessary. Click on the search one to return to where you started. Sounds cumbersome to describe but easy to do.
